Yarn Bombers Hit Third Street in Downtown Alexandria Sunday

parade-routeThird Street gets “yarn bombed” in preparation for Cenla Chamber of Commerce’s 100th Anniversary Parade. On Sunday, March 9 at 1:30PM, Yarn Bombers will be decorating street lights, electric poles and trees with beautifully knitted wraps, displaying the colors of the Chamber of Commerce’s logo.

The knits will mark the parade route the Chamber, along with city leaders, and a brass band will march on the day of their 100 year celebration, just as the founders did in 1914 to kick of the first Membership Drive. The march will end at the steps of the Hotel Bentley, there they will unveil a historical marker, marking the location of where the Chamber was first founded.
